
Como Integrar Sistemas de Gestao Diferentes na Empresa: Guia Completo
Como Integrar Sistemas de Gestao Diferentes na Empresa: Guia Completo
Por Pedro Corgnati, Fundador da Forja de Sistemas
Se voce tem um ERP que nao conversa com o CRM, uma plataforma de e-commerce que exige exportacao manual para o financeiro, ou uma planilha que precisa ser preenchida toda sexta-feira com dados do sistema de producao, voce conhece bem o custo de sistemas desconectados. Esse custo tem um nome: retrabalho. E ele e mais caro do que parece.
Ao longo dos projetos que acompanhei — de pequenas empresas de 15 funcionarios a operacoes com mais de 200 pessoas — a integracao de sistemas aparece consistentemente como um dos maiores gargalos operacionais. E, ao mesmo tempo, um dos mais soluveis quando abordado com a estrategia certa.
O Que Sistemas Desconectados Custam de Verdade
Antes de falar em solucao, vale quantificar o problema. Sistemas desconectados causam:
Retrabalho de dados. Um vendedor fecha um negocio no CRM. Alguem precisa inserir manualmente os dados no ERP para emitir a nota fiscal. Depois, outra pessoa copia para a planilha de comissoes. Esse ciclo de copiar e colar consome horas por semana — e introduz erros a cada transferencia.
Inconsistencia de informacao. O estoque do ERP diz que tem 50 unidades do produto X. O e-commerce mostra 60. O pedido e aceito, o produto nao existe. A reputacao da empresa sofre.
Decisoes sem visibilidade. O gestor quer saber a margem por cliente. Os dados de custo estao no ERP, os de receita no CRM, as devolucoes no sistema logistico. Para ter o numero, alguem passa horas consolidando planilhas — ou simplesmente desiste de ter a informacao.
Dependencia de pessoas especificas. Quando uma integracao e feita na cabeca de alguem ("eu sei como fazer essa exportacao"), a saida dessa pessoa cria um buraco operacional.
Uma estimativa conservadora: equipes que trabalham com sistemas desconectados perdem entre 5 e 15 horas por semana em tarefas de sincronizacao manual, dependendo do volume de operacoes. Em salarios, isso representa facilmente R$ 3.000 a R$ 10.000 mensais de custo invisivel.
As Quatro Abordagens de Integracao
Nao existe uma solucao unica para integracao de sistemas. A melhor abordagem depende de quantos sistemas precisam ser integrados, qual o volume de dados, quais sao as APIs disponiveis e qual o orcamento.
1. Integracao Nativa
Alguns sistemas ja oferecem integracoes prontas entre si. Um ERP que tem conector nativo com determinada plataforma de e-commerce, por exemplo. Ou um CRM que se conecta diretamente a uma ferramenta de e-mail marketing.
Quando usar: quando os sistemas que voce usa tem essa integracao disponivel e ela cobre suas necessidades.
Vantagens: rapida de implantar, geralmente sem custo adicional de desenvolvimento, suportada pelos fornecedores.
Limitacoes: voce fica dependente do que o fornecedor decidiu integrar. Customizacoes sao limitadas ou inexistentes. Se a integracao nativa nao contemplar um campo especifico que voce precisa, voce nao pode ajusta-la.
2. iPaaS (Integration Platform as a Service)
Plataformas como Zapier, Make (antigo Integromat), n8n e Pipedream funcionam como "pontes" entre sistemas. Voce configura fluxos visuais — "quando acontecer X no sistema A, faca Y no sistema B" — sem escrever codigo.
Quando usar: para integracoes simples a media complexidade entre sistemas que ja tem conectores disponiveis nessas plataformas.
Vantagens: implantacao rapida (dias, nao meses), custo previsivel por assinatura, manutencao simplificada.
Limitacoes: custos por volume de operacoes podem subir bastante em operacoes grandes. Logica complexa de negocios (como regras de de-para entre campos, validacoes cruzadas, ou tratamento de erros personalizado) e dificil de implementar visualmente. Dependencia da plataforma iPaaS: se ela sair do ar, suas integracoes param.
Custo estimado: entre R$ 200 e R$ 1.500/mes para volumes medios, mais eventual custo de configuracao inicial.
3. API Customizada
Desenvolvimento de codigo especifico para consumir as APIs dos sistemas e sincronizar os dados conforme as regras do seu negocio.
Quando usar: quando os sistemas tem APIs bem documentadas, mas a logica de integracao e especifica demais para ser resolvida com iPaaS, ou quando o volume de dados e alto o suficiente para tornar o iPaaS caro.
Vantagens: total controle sobre a logica de negocio, sem limitacoes de volume, pode ser mais barato em escala.
Limitacoes: exige desenvolvimento (tempo e custo inicial maior), manutencao necessaria quando os sistemas atualizam suas APIs.
Custo estimado: entre R$ 8.000 e R$ 40.000 para desenvolvimento inicial, dependendo da complexidade.
4. Camada de Integracao (Middleware Customizado)
Para empresas com muitos sistemas (5 ou mais) que precisam se comunicar, construir uma camada centralizada de integracao — um barramento de dados — e mais sustentavel do que criar integracoes ponto a ponto entre cada par de sistemas.
Quando usar: quando o numero de sistemas cresce e as integracoes ponto a ponto viram uma teia dificil de manter.
Vantagens: cada sistema se conecta apenas ao middleware, nao a todos os outros. Mudancas em um sistema exigem ajuste so no conector daquele sistema, nao em todas as integracoes que envolviam ele.
Limitacoes: maior investimento inicial. Exige uma arquitetura bem pensada antes de comecar.
Custo estimado: entre R$ 30.000 e R$ 150.000 para construcao e implantacao, dependendo da quantidade de sistemas e do volume de dados.
Consistencia de Dados: O Problema Que Mais Causa Dor
Integrar sistemas e facil quando os dados tem o mesmo formato nos dois lados. Na pratica, quase nunca e assim.
O produto no ERP tem o codigo "SKU-001234". Na plataforma de e-commerce, o mesmo produto esta como "PROD-1234". O CPF do cliente no CRM esta formatado como "123.456.789-00". No sistema financeiro, como "12345678900". A data de vencimento no boleto esta no formato DD/MM/AAAA, mas o sistema de cobranca espera AAAA-MM-DD.
Antes de qualquer integracao, um mapeamento de dados e obrigatorio. Isso significa:
- Listar todos os campos que precisam ser sincronizados
- Identificar divergencias de formato, nomenclatura e regras
- Definir qual sistema e a "fonte da verdade" para cada campo
- Criar regras de transformacao e validacao para cada ponto de divergencia
Essa etapa de mapeamento costuma revelar problemas de qualidade de dados que existiam antes mesmo da integracao. E melhor descobrir agora do que depois de automatizar a propagacao de dados incorretos.
Passo a Passo: Como Comecar uma Integracao
Passo 1 — Mapeamento de processos. Antes de qualquer ferramenta, mapeie o fluxo de informacao atual. Quais dados nascem em qual sistema? Quem alimenta o que? Quais sao os pontos de duplicidade?
Passo 2 — Priorizacao. Nao integre tudo de uma vez. Identifique qual integracao traz mais beneficio imediato. Em geral, a integracao entre sistema de vendas (CRM ou PDV) e sistema financeiro (ERP ou contabilidade) tem o maior impacto no curto prazo.
Passo 3 — Avaliacao de APIs. Verifique se os sistemas que voce quer integrar tem APIs documentadas. Sistemas mais antigos ou de pequenos fornecedores as vezes nao tem API adequada — o que exige abordagens alternativas (leitura de banco de dados, exportacao agendada de arquivos, ou, em ultimo caso, troca de sistema).
Passo 4 — Escolha da abordagem. Com base nos critarios acima (complexidade, volume, orcamento), escolha entre integracao nativa, iPaaS, API customizada ou middleware.
Passo 5 — Ambiente de teste. Nunca implante uma integracao diretamente em producao. Teste com dados reais em ambiente isolado. Verifique edge cases: o que acontece quando um campo vem vazio? Quando um registro duplicado e enviado?
Passo 6 — Monitoramento pos-implantacao. Integracoes quebram. APIs mudam versao, sistemas passam por atualizacoes, volumes aumentam. Configure alertas para falhas e tenha um processo claro de como agir quando algo para de funcionar.
Quando Construir uma Camada de Integracao Customizada
Esta pergunta surge quando a empresa ja tem 4 ou mais sistemas e comecar a construir integracoes ponto a ponto vira um pesadelo de manutencao. Com N sistemas, o numero potencial de integracoes ponto a ponto e N*(N-1)/2. Com 5 sistemas, isso e 10 integracoes distintas. Com 8 sistemas, 28.
Uma camada de integracao centralizada muda esse calculo: cada sistema tem apenas um conector para o middleware, independente de quantos outros sistemas existam. Quando um sistema muda sua API, so o conector daquele sistema precisa ser atualizado.
Para decidir se esse investimento faz sentido, a pergunta e: quantas integracoes ponto a ponto voce ja tem (ou precisaria ter), e qual e o custo de manter todas elas ao longo do tempo?
Tabela Comparativa das Abordagens
| Criterio | Nativa | iPaaS | API Customizada | Middleware |
|---|---|---|---|---|
| Velocidade de implantacao | Alta | Alta | Media | Baixa |
| Custo inicial | Baixo | Baixo/Medio | Medio/Alto | Alto |
| Custo operacional | Baixo | Medio (cresce com volume) | Baixo | Baixo |
| Flexibilidade logica | Baixa | Media | Alta | Alta |
| Manutencao | Fornecedor | Plataforma iPaaS | Equipe tecnica | Equipe tecnica |
| Indicado para | Integracoes simples existentes | Ate 5 sistemas, logica simples | Integracao especifica complexa | 5+ sistemas |
FAQ
Meu ERP nao tem API. O que fazer? Existem alternativas, mas nenhuma ideal. As mais comuns: (a) leitura direta no banco de dados do ERP — funcionalmente equivalente a uma API, mas arriscada se o esquema do banco nao for documentado; (b) exportacao agendada de arquivos CSV/XML que outra ferramenta importa; (c) avaliacao de troca do ERP por um mais moderno. A opcao correta depende do volume de dados, do risco de uma mudanca de sistema e do quanto o ERP atual e central para a operacao.
Integracao via planilha Excel/Google Sheets conta? Funciona como solucao temporaria para volumes pequenos. Para empresas em crescimento, planilhas como meio de integracao criam problemas de escala, governanca de dados e confiabilidade. E um ponto de partida, nao um destino.
Preciso de um desenvolvedor para usar iPaaS? Nao necessariamente. Plataformas como Zapier e Make sao acessiveis para usuarios sem programacao para casos simples. Porem, logica mais complexa (tratamento de erros, transformacoes de dados, fluxos condicionais avancados) se beneficia de suporte tecnico.
Qual e o risco de a integracao parar de funcionar? Todo sistema integrado pode quebrar. As causas mais comuns: atualizacao de API do fornecedor sem aviso, mudanca de credenciais, mudanca de estrutura de dados, volume fora do esperado. Mitigacao: monitoramento ativo, alertas de falha, documentacao atualizada de cada integracao.
Quanto tempo leva para integrar dois sistemas? Para integracao nativa ja existente: horas a dias. Para configuracao em iPaaS: dias a semanas. Para desenvolvimento de API customizada: semanas a meses, dependendo da complexidade.
Dados sensiveis transitam com seguranca em integracoes? Depende da implementacao. Integracoes bem feitas usam criptografia em transito (HTTPS/TLS), autenticacao por tokens com escopo minimo necessario, logs de auditoria e sem armazenamento de dados sensiveis nos sistemas de middleware. Integracoes mal feitas podem expor dados pessoais em logs ou trafegar em texto claro. Sempre questione como seu fornecedor trata a seguranca.
Proximo Passo
Se os seus sistemas de gestao ainda funcionam como ilhas de informacao, voce esta pagando um custo invisivel diariamente. O ponto de partida nao precisa ser uma restruturacao completa.
A Forja de Sistemas faz diagnosticos gratuitos de integracao: mapeamos os seus sistemas, identificamos os gargalos mais custosos e apresentamos as opcoes de integracao com estimativa de custo e retorno. Entre em contato pelo WhatsApp e marque uma conversa sem compromisso.
Transforme sua ideia em software
A SystemForge constrói produtos digitais do zero até o lançamento.
Precisa de ajuda?